As long as you follow the most basic safety rules and guidelines, you shouldn't have any problems using a bio-ethanol fire. Make sure that it is not placed anywhere flammable and that it is kept at least 1m away from any other objects. You should never move a biofire that is freestanding while it is burning or attempt to refill it with fuel while the fire is still burning - doing this could cause severe burns.

Ethanol fires are simple to maintain and clean, too. It is not required to add water or stoke ethanol fires, because they don't emit harmful emissions. They can also be topped up as they run low, which can reduce the cost of fuel and extend the lifespan of your fireplace.

Secure

Ethanol fireplaces can be used to warm your home in a safe manner because they do not release harmful pollutants. However, it is essential to take the appropriate precautions to shield yourself and your family from the dangers associated with this kind of fire. It is best to make use of bioethanol that has been certified to be safe by the manufacturer for this reason. It is also recommended to store the fuel in a safe place away from pets and children.

Bio ethanol fireplaces burn a liquid type of biofuel referred to as 'bio ethanol' or 'ethanol'. This is made of fermented sugar cane and vegetables. The combustion of ethanol generates carbon dioxide and water, which are safe and non-toxic. It also produces small quantities of formaldehyde benzene, and nitrogen dioxide. When these chemicals are breathed in they can get deep into the lung and cause serious health issues.

It is essential to remember that ethanol fireplaces produce little heat, which is more info why it is essential to place them in a proper way. Place them in a room with enough ventilation to comfortably accommodate the appliance. They must also be kept away from combustible materials and items, especially paper and curtains.

If you follow the guidelines and take care with your ethanol fireplace diligence, it's not likely to be any more dangerous than a regular open fire or stove. Be sure to stay clear of adding any fuel as the flame is burning, and don't refill it until it's completely cool.
